from .base_model import BaseModel
from . import networks
class TestModel(BaseModel):
""" This TesteModel can be used to generate CycleGAN results for only one direction.
This model will automatically set '--dataset_mode single', which only loads the images from one collection.
See the test instruction for more details.
"""
@staticmethod
def modify_commandline_options(parser, is_train=True):
assert not is_train, 'TestModel cannot be used during training time'
parser.set_defaults(dataset_mode='single')
parser.add_argument('--model_suffix', type=str, default='', help='In checkpoints_dir, [epoch]_net_G[model_suffix].pth will be loaded as the generator.')
return parser
def __init__(self, opt):
assert(not opt.isTrain)
BaseModel.__init__(self, opt)
# specify the training losses you want to print out. The training/test scripts will call <BaseModel.get_current_losses>
self.loss_names = []
# specify the images you want to save/display. The training/test scripts will call <BaseModel.get_current_visuals>
self.visual_names = ['real', 'fake']
# specify the models you want to save to the disk. The training/test scripts will call <BaseModel.save_networks> and <BaseModel.load_networks>
self.model_names = ['G' + opt.model_suffix] # only generator is needed.
self.netG = networks.define_G(opt.input_nc, opt.output_nc, opt.ngf, opt.netG,
opt.norm, not opt.no_dropout, opt.init_type, opt.init_gain, self.gpu_ids)
# assigns the model to self.netG_[suffix] so that it can be loaded
# please see <BaseModel.load_networks>
setattr(self, 'netG' + opt.model_suffix, self.netG) # store netG in self.
def set_input(self, input):
self.real = input['A'].to(self.device)
self.image_paths = input['A_paths']
def forward(self):
"""Run forward pass."""
self.fake = self.netG(self.real) # G(real)
def optimize_parameters(self):
"""No optimization for test model."""
pass
